What is a Smart TV?

Before we dive into the world of Google on Smart TVs, let’s first understand what a Smart TV is. A Smart TV is a television set that integrates the internet and can run various applications, just like a smartphone or a computer. Smart TVs allow users to access a wide range of services, including streaming services like Netflix, Hulu, and Amazon Prime, as well as social media platforms, games, and more.

Types of Smart TVs

There are several types of Smart TVs available in the market, each with its own unique features and operating systems. Some of the most popular types of Smart TVs include:

  • Android TVs: These TVs run on the Android operating system and offer access to the Google Play Store, where users can download various apps and games.
  • Tizen TVs: These TVs run on the Tizen operating system and are popular among Samsung TV users.
  • webOS TVs: These TVs run on the webOS operating system and are popular among LG TV users.
  • SmartCast TVs: These TVs run on the SmartCast operating system and are popular among Vizio TV users.

Google Chromecast

One of the easiest ways to access Google services on your TV is through Google Chromecast. Chromecast is a small device that plugs into your TV’s HDMI port and allows you to stream content from your smartphone, tablet, or computer to your TV. With Chromecast, you can access various Google services, including Google Play Movies & TV, Google Play Music, and YouTube.

How to Set Up Chromecast on Your TV

Setting up Chromecast on your TV is a straightforward process. Here’s a step-by-step guide:

  • Plug the Chromecast device into your TV’s HDMI port.
  • Download the Google Home app on your smartphone or tablet.
  • Open the Google Home app and follow the prompts to set up your Chromecast device.
  • Once set up, you can use your smartphone or tablet to stream content to your TV.

Can I use Google TV on any Smart TV?

Google TV is compatible with most Smart TVs that run on the Android TV operating system. However, not all Smart TVs support Google TV, so it’s essential to check the TV’s specifications before purchasing. Some TV manufacturers, such as Sony and Vizio, offer Google TV-enabled devices, while others may offer alternative smart TV platforms.

If a Smart TV does not have Google TV built-in, users can still access Google TV by purchasing a Google TV streaming device, such as a Google TV dongle or a Google TV-enabled soundbar. These devices can be connected to any TV with an HDMI port, allowing users to access Google TV’s features and streaming services.

Is Google TV free to use?

Google TV is free to use, but some streaming services and content may require a subscription or rental fee. Users can access a wide range of free content, including live TV and on-demand shows, but some premium services, such as Netflix and Hulu, require a subscription. Additionally, some content, such as movies and TV shows, may be available for rent or purchase through Google TV’s store.
